Sharp Edges and Points Testing in Baby Products
The safety of baby products is of utmost importance to manufacturers, parents, and regulatory bodies. One critical aspect of ensuring this safety is the testing for sharp edges and points. Sharp edges and points can pose serious risks to infants and toddlers, including cuts, lacerations, and injuries that could lead to severe pain or even death.
Sharp edges are defined as any edge that can easily cut through skin or fabric without warning. Points refer to protruding objects on the product surface that could pierce the skin upon contact. These hazards are especially dangerous for young children who are more likely to put items in their mouths, grab onto sharp surfaces, and have a lower capacity for avoiding injury.
Testing for sharp edges and points is typically conducted according to international standards such as ASTM F963-17 (Safety Standards for Toy Manufacturing). This standard mandates that all toy products be free from any parts or components that could cause injury. Compliance with these standards ensures the safety of the product in the market.
The testing process involves several steps, including visual inspection and mechanical testing. Visual inspections are conducted by trained professionals to identify obvious sharp edges and points. For more precise evaluations, mechanical testing is employed using specialized equipment designed to replicate real-world conditions and apply consistent pressure or force to the product's surface.
During mechanical testing, a variety of test methods may be used depending on the type of baby product being tested. For example, cutting resistance tests measure how resistant fabric is to being cut by a sharp edge. Bending resistance tests assess whether a point can pierce through the material when bent or flexed. Other tests include penetration and shear strength evaluations.
Once testing is complete, detailed reports are generated that outline the results of each test conducted. These reports serve as critical documentation for compliance with regulatory requirements and provide valuable insights into potential hazards within the product design.
